The Boss
Interview by James Collard

Singer Jay Kay was always known for his style – now, with his clothing line, you can have a piece of the action

In a just world, we’d all have our own clothing line. Nothing huge, mind, not a whole collection. Just a small, finely curated range of clothes that suit us, reflect our lifestyle and, while we’re at it, carry our name in an understated way, with a subtle logo or two on a button or in the lining. Come the revolution, we just might. But in the meantime, most of us will probably have to make do with someone else’s clothing line. In which case, look no further than “JK for HUGO”, a small-but-perfectly-formed 20-piece collection designed by Jay Kay, the small-but-rather-delectably-formed lead singer of Jamiroquai. HUGO, you may recall, is the younger, more edgy collection from Hugo Boss: a hip little sidekick, if you like, to the main line’s suited and booted big brother. And Jay Kay is the man whose songwriting gifts and airy vocals made tracks like Space Cowboy, Cosmic Girl and Virtual Insanity the soundtrack to parties, chill-outs and singalongs in cars everywhere from the Old Kent Road to Sunset Boulevard.

So we know he can sing. We know he can dance: witness the superb Travelling Without Moving video from 1997, in which Jay tripped the light fantastic, a Fred Astaire for the house generation. And we know he can sell records, with six multi-platinum albums under his belt, plus five MTV awards, a Grammy and an Ivor Novello. So what’s with the fashion thing?

“Of course I enjoy clothes,” the singer explains, “and I’ve always liked the idea of designing clothes. But I didn’t want to do it unless I could really get involved.” Not the nitty-gritty, not very rock’n’roll-y business of cutting and sewing, of course, but the bigger picture stuff of shape, fabric and colour. The singer enjoyed the process of experimenting, working closely with design director Volker Kächele and his team. “What’s great about working with HUGO is the way you can suggest something, just to try it out, then this piece of clothing comes back.” And Jay Kay even had a thing to teach ’em about HUGO. “I love vintage,” he explains, “so I brought a load of stuff in for inspiration – including a really lovely HUGO jacket from a few years ago, which they didn’t recognise.”

Throughout the whole process, Jay, who has no pretensions to being a Hedi Slimane or a Tom Ford, very sensibly focused on “what would suit me”, which means slimline shirts, some well-cut trousers and a jacket he’s especially proud of. “It’s purple with white piping and I love it.” Alongside the purple, expect slates, greys and subtle greens, “although we’re going to play around with colours for the next season”, and some materials like suede and perforated leather that signal Jay’s love of great cars and high-octane lifestyle. There’s also a bag “which everyone seems to really like – it’s got room for your iPod and your charger and a lot more besides”.

The man himself, though, is opting out of the fast lane for a while (“there’s no point driving fast cars any more, as I keep on getting nicked!”) and looking forward to some downtime. As we speak he’s been rehearsing for a few small gigs playing his new album, High Times: Singles 1992-2006, essentially his greatest hits (thus far) plus two new tracks, Runaway and Radio. It’s a good time to pause and look at what he’s achieved – and what he wants to do next. The good news is that in the long term, that means more music and a tour, around about this time next year. But in the meantime, our 37-year-old cosmic boy plans to spend time completing his helicopter pilot exams, “maybe going somewhere warm with a beach – I can’t remember the last time I was on a beach”, and heading up to his holiday place in Perthshire (“basically a cottage with a barn attached – it’s great for recording”) to write songs. Which sounds like nice work if you can get it.

in the new FHM mag (the DUTCH version) is a small piece on JK for HUGO.

pictured are the leather bag and the leather jacket and they also listed prices for them.

Leather bag € 839,-
Leather jacket € 1399,-

no idea if those are the Dutch prices or international but now you have an idea of how large the wallet must be.
